What Is Programmable Pressure Cooker ?

A programmable pressure cooker is a kitchen appliance that uses high pressure and precise temperature control to cook food quickly and efficiently. Unlike traditional stovetop pressure cookers, programmable models feature electronic controls that allow you to set cooking times, temperatures, and other parameters with the push of a button.

The most common type of programmable pressure cooker is an electric model, which plugs into an outlet like any other small appliance. These devices typically have a removable inner pot made from non-stick materials such as stainless steel or ceramic-coated aluminum.

To use a programmable pressure cooker, simply add your ingredients to the inner pot along with any liquid required for cooking (such as broth or water). Then select the desired cooking program on the device’s control panel – options may include settings for soups/stews, rice/risotto, meat/chicken/fish and more – and let it do its job!

One major advantage of using a programmable pressure cooker is that it significantly reduces cooking time compared to traditional methods. For example, dishes that might take hours in an oven can be cooked in just minutes under high-pressure conditions. Plus, because these appliances are sealed during operation they retain more moisture than other types of cookware resulting in tender meats and perfectly cooked vegetables every time!

How Does Programmable Pressure Cooker Work?

Programmable pressure cookers work by using a combination of heat and pressure to cook food quickly and efficiently. The sealed lid traps steam inside the pot, which increases the temperature and pressure within.

As a result, food cooks faster than it would in traditional cooking methods like baking or frying. This is because the high-pressure environment forces liquid into the food, making it tender while also retaining more nutrients.

Factors to Consider Before Buying Programmable Pressure Cooker

Before investing in a programmable pressure cooker, it’s important to consider several factors that will ensure you pick the right one for your needs. Firstly, think about what size of pressure cooker you need. If you’re cooking for just yourself or a small household, then a smaller 4-quart model may be sufficient. However, if you have a larger family or frequently entertain guests, then opting for an 8-quart model would be more feasible.

Secondly, take into account the materials used in the construction of the pressure cooker. Stainless steel is durable and easy to clean while aluminum heats up quickly but can warp over time.

Thirdly, consider the range of features offered by each model such as pre-programmed settings and additional functions like sautéing and steaming.

Don’t forget to factor in price as programmable pressure cookers can vary widely in cost depending on their capacity and features. By taking these considerations into account before making your purchase decision, you’ll end up with a product that suits your specific requirements perfectly.

Tips For Setting Up Your Programmable Pressure Cooker

When it comes to setting up your programmable pressure cooker, there are a few things you should keep in mind to ensure that you get the most out of this versatile kitchen appliance. Here are some tips to help you set up your pressure cooker:

First and foremost, carefully read the user manual before using the pressure cooker. This will provide detailed instructions on how to assemble and use the device safely.

Next, make sure that all parts of the pressure cooker are clean and dry before assembly. Check for any visible damage or defects in any of the components as well.

Be sure to follow recipe instructions when filling your programmable pressure cooker with ingredients. Overfilling can cause food particles or liquids to clog valves or vents during cooking.

When closing and locking the lid, always double-check that it is properly secured before starting operation. The safety features built into many models require proper closure for functionality.

When setting cook time on your programmable pressure cooker ensure adequate release time is allotted at completion so steam has time dissipate naturally; otherwise quick release may cause extreme heat/pressure build-up leading potentially serious consequences if not careful!

Q: What is the difference between a pressure cooker and a programmable pressure cooker?
A: A traditional pressure cooker operates with manual controls, while a programmable pressure cooker has settings that can be customized for specific recipes. The main advantage of a programmable model is convenience – it takes the guesswork out of cooking times and temperatures.

Q: Can I cook anything in a programmable pressure cooker?
A: Yes! Programmable models are great for everything from soups and stews to roasts and desserts. Some even include features like rice or yogurt modes.

Q: Is it safe to use a programmable pressure cooker?
A: As long as you follow the manufacturer’s instructions, a programmable pressure cooker is very safe. Just be sure to release all of the steam before opening the lid, never overfill the pot, and keep an eye on your food during cooking.

Q: How do I clean my programmable pressure cooker?
A: Most models have removable parts that can be washed in the dishwasher or by hand with soap and water. Be sure to consult your owner’s manual for specific cleaning instructions.

Q: Can I use my own recipes in a programmable pressure cooker or do I need special ones?
A: You can definitely use your own recipes! However, keep in mind that some trial-and-error may be necessary when adjusting cooking times and liquid ratios for optimal results.
